Joomla 1.09 breaks uddeIM, or is it me?

17 years 10 months ago #15353 by guyhancock
Replied by guyhancock on topic Re:Joomla 1.09 breaks uddeIM, or is it me?
Goob wrote:

uddem.php
change:
$sql="SELECT id FROM #__menu WHERE link LIKE '%com_uddeim%' AND published>=0 LIMIT 1";


To:
$sql="SELECT id FROM #__menu WHERE link LIKE '%index%' AND published>=0 LIMIT 1";

;)

Thanks Goob - that worked for me too!

im having the same problem, but when i tryed to change the line,it would not let me, so i went to change the settings to 777, but nope it came back
> SITE CHMOD 777 com_uddeim
< 550 Could not change perms on com_uddeim: Bad file descriptor

any ideas?:dry:

You might need your host to chown (change ownership) your files.

Not sure though. I had that type of error with my host because of their server setup. After the chown I was able to change the permissions.

I would contact them with the error.
